David Hildenbrand b84f06c2be softmmu/physmem: fix memory leak in dirty_memory_extend()
As reported by Peter, we might be leaking memory when removing the
highest RAMBlock (in the weird ram_addr_t space), and adding a new one.

We will fail to realize that we already allocated bitmaps for more
dirty memory blocks, and effectively discard the pointers to them.

Fix it by getting rid of last_ram_page() and by remembering the number
of dirty memory blocks that have been allocated already.

While at it, let's use "unsigned int" for the number of blocks, which
should be sufficient until we reach ~32 exabytes.

Looks like this leak was introduced as we switched from using a single
bitmap_zero_extend() to allocating multiple bitmaps:
bitmap_zero_extend() relies on g_renew() which should have taken care of
this.
